Description Mohd Izhar Firdaus Ismail 2007-11-12 04:24:35 UTC
Description
compiz/libccp.so  (provided by libcompizconfig), is another configuration
backend for compiz. It allows desktop-neutral configuration in flat file and
also serves as an abstraction layer for the desktop-specific gconf and kconfig
backend. 

CCSM, a configurator for the compiz-fusion project, requires compiz to be loaded
with ccp for it to be Actually JustWorks(tm). 

Current gnome-wm defaults will load compiz with glib/gconf. If possible, can
gnome-wm be patched so that it will load compiz using ccp whenever libccp.so
exist (similar with the approach of the launcher script from compiz-manager
package)??. Or maybe an entry at gconf which defines what plugin to load with
compiz from gnome-wm.
